What's the procdure?
Hi,
I got a doubt,i wrote a software,how can i make it as part of linux distro..(say,Redhat Fedora.)...is there any review panels to which i have to submit?...Thanks in advance.

There is no "post here and we will include it" board or something.
Make sure people use your software.
That might get it included in distros.
Or, contact them and make a good presentation and who knows ...
